What is the answer to 25 times 2/5

First of all you must convert 25 into a fraction by putting it over one
\frac{25}{1}×\frac{2}{5}.
Then you multiply accross \frac{25}{1}×\frac{2}{5}=\frac{50}{5} then you divide the numerator(top) by the denominator(bottom) 
50÷5=10
You answer is 10

Suppose that you take 1000 simple random samples from a population and that, for each sample, you obtain a 95% confidence interv
Bogdan [553]

Using the interpretation of a confidence interval, it is found that approximately 950 of those confidence intervals will contain the value of the unknown parameter.

A x% confidence interval means that we are x% confident that the population mean is in the interval.

  • Out of a large number of intervals, approximately x% will contain the value of the unknown parameter.

In this problem:

  • 95% confidence interval.
  • 1000 samples.

0.95 x 1000 = 950

Hence, approximately 950 of those confidence intervals will contain the value of the unknown parameter.
